Address

MLrAjm6UCDQHfpvqsprUkwLBCXd1hNyEeV

0 MONA

Confirmed
Total Received7.35044511 MONA
Total Sent7.35044511 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MLrAjm6UCDQHfpvqsprUkwLBCXd1hNyEeV7.35044511 MONA
 
 
MLrAjm6UCDQHfpvqsprUkwLBCXd1hNyEeV7.35044511 MONA